This study tried to analyze and complement the errors and problems regarding design, manufacture and transportation occurred in the process of the mock-up of modular Hanok which is expected to improve the economic feasibility, construction performance and dwelling performance and then to use the results as the basic data of modular Hanok to be continuously developed in future. The contents identified in this study phase-specific manufacture process of mock-up are as follows: First, because the errors regarding the unique characteristics that the wood is bent only with the distance to secure the existing buffer zone in time of design cannot be complemented, it is analyzed that the buffer zone should be expanded to around 15mm. Second, because the efficiency of assembly is set according to the slope and smoothness of site in time of the on-the-spot assembly of unit module, it’s judged that the status on the site should be considered in advance. Third, the pavement method and box to transport in safety regardless of weather during the transportation are required to be developed. The construction period in the mock-up of unit modular Hanok usually took about 2 weeks. If the problems occurred in the process of design, manufacture, transportation and assembly are revised and complemented and the continuous development is induced in order to drastically reduce the construction period compared to the existing Hanok, it’s judged that the new Hanok can complement the problems regarding the construction period and cost of the existing Hanok.
